Perrotin is pleased to participate in this year’s iteration of Art Basel Miami Beach with an interactive project by art collective MSCHF, a nested solo presentation by Japanese artists belonging to Kaikai Kiki studio, and the debut of work by new artists to the gallery: Henry GundersonNikki MaloofSophia Narrett, and Kathia St. Hilaire

Brooklyn-based art collective MSCHF will make their debut at Art Basel with an immersive sculpture on Perrotin’s booth, concurrent to their exhibition at Perrotin New York on view through December 23, No More Tears, I’m Lovin’ It.

Central to the booth, Perrotin will present new artwork by Japanese artists belonging to Kaikai Kiki. Emi KurayaMADSAKI, and ob will debut new paintings, Otani Workshop will present a series of bronze sculptures and paintings, and Takashi Murakami will debut works from his Murakami.Flowers series. Concurrently, Otani Workshop recently opened Hand, Eye, and Soul at Perrotin Seoul and Takashi Murakami will inaugurate Perrotin Dubai with a solo exhibition, on view from November 25, 2022 through January 28, 2023.

Henry Gunderson will unveil a large-scale painting from his "House" series, marking Perrotin's first collaboration with the artist, ahead of a solo exhibition of his work at Perrotin New York this Spring. Gunderson uses an acrylic layering technique in his oversized, hyperrealistic paintings that explore the human psyche through post-industrial American Pop Art landscapes. 

Additionally, we will present a nested solo corner of still life artworks by Nikki MaloofSophia Narrett, and Danielle Orchard, who will have their debut exhibitions at Perrotin New York in Spring 2023. Kathia St. Hilaire will also present a new work on the booth, concurrent to her first-ever institutional exhibition, titled Immaterial Being, at NSU Fort Lauderdale.

Finally, Bernard Frize will present a new series of paintings, concurrent to his exhibition at Perrotin Paris (2 bis Avenue Matignon), Comment Puis-Je Te Dire…, on view through December 17.
